Transaction 3fe294aae31185f028235251c6c36365453e39862827640e6e520b1852dab002
1 Input
1 Output
-
3fe294aae31185f028235251c6c36365453e39862827640e6e520b1852dab002:0
- value
- 18943
- script pubkey
- OP_0 OP_PUSHBYTES_20 90083079e3ad1fee9f81860e3ec2b14f6bc1f579
- address
- bc1qjqyrq70r4507a8upsc8ras43fa4uratec48403